We head to TPC Scottsdale this week for the WMPO, an event that's always tons of fun. We've seen both "bombers" and "ball strikers" take down this event and I don't think you can go wrong with either style of player this week, but last year's winner Webb Simpson (I'm saving Webb for later) and former WMPO champion Rickie Fowler tell me that we might need to target "swiss army knife" players that have every tool in their toolbox.

This is actually a really juicy field that's full of elite options like Jon Rahm, Xander Schauffele, and Justin Thomas. However, my guy Daniel Berger allows me to save those players and also fits the bill of what I'm looking for this week perfectly. Berger never blows us away in a specific statistical category, but he's both concrete solid in all facets of the game and tough as nails mentally. He's posted top-10 finishes in half of his six career starts at the WMPO and top-10s in each of his two 2021 starts. I believe that's his floor this week and Berger also brings tournament-winning upside to the table.

Spencer Aguiar - Xander Schauffele

Alternate - Hideki Matsuyama

Is going with Xander Schauffele in the fourth tournament of the year the correct move? We will have to see. But my plan is to be ultra-aggressive in this contest. The conservative route of saving players has never worked for me in the past, and I am going to fire freely whenever I see fit.

The tricky part about using Xander here is that his style does correlate to just about any track in the world. Taking a player of that stature off your books this early is a dangerous game to play, but I didn't necessarily have a major in mind for him when trying to figure out what I would be saving him for if I bypassed choosing him in Arizona. Sure, he could win an event like the U.S. Open, but a similar sentiment could be said about a handful of other golfers that will possess just about the same win equity at the end of the day.

Schauffele brings a sustained level of excellence with him to the event this week, posting 14 consecutive top-25 finishes, and his five top-fives in the past seven tournaments should give us a golfer peaking with his game. Everything is clicking for the fourth-ranked player in the world to end his two-year title drought, and I am hoping to find gold buried in the deserts of TPC Scottsdale to add to my OAD total.

Josh Bennett - Hideki Matsuyama

Alternate - Jon Rahm

We’re off to a real hot start this season so far. One week late on Reed and missed with Bubba on a "Bubba track". Watson gets another one this week that I now wish I had him for, so I’m sure a top-five finish is incoming.

Instead, I’m going with one of the other 15 golfers with extremely good course history here in Hideki. There are a lot of good names to choose from that are more towards the top of the rankings, but I’m hoping to save those guys for some of the more elite events and majors. Plus, I am not sure there is a course that suits Hideki better than this one, and he’s proved that with a couple wins, some other top-five finishes, and most recently two top-20 finishes in 2019 & '20. What he does well is obviously a good fit here. He has length off the tee to shorten some of these longer holes and he is in the elite of the elite in approach play, especially from longer distances. What he does badly is also mitigated a little bit here. The greens are large, so everyone is likely to have some issues putting like he does. The greens are also lightning fast, which should be helpful for him as all he has to do is get the ball on it’s start line and it should go where he wants it. Andrew Putters - Daniel Berger

Alternate - Will Zalatoris

I'm not really going out on a limb with this week's selection, but here we go. Daniel Berger is a great, not good, long-iron player, a skill that will come in handy this week at TPC Scottsdale. He also routinely takes advantage of normal scoring holes like Par-5s and short Par-4s. Berger has had three top-10s over his last six starts at the WMPO. This week's course reminds me a bit of TPC Southwind in Memphis, where Berger has logged two PGA Tour victories. I know that he'll be a popular option this week, but that is not enough to keep me from pulling the trigger on him in this spot.
